Set your meeting preferences
Nothing is worse than having a meeting be set too early or too late in your day. This only gets more complicated when your teammates are spread out across multiple time zones. Be sure to set your meeting preferences in your settings to make sure Clockwise knows the ideal times you’d prefer to meet.
- While you’re here, be sure to set the correct time zone so Clockwise works as expected.

Make time for lunch
It’s too easy to get caught up with work and completely forget to eat lunch. Save time for lunch every day by letting Clockwise automatically sync a lunch hold to your calendar. Bonus points: It will update dynamically as your calendar evolves with meeting moves and conflicts.
When you enable your Lunch events from your Settings>Smart Holds: Focus Time, Lunch, Travel Time, and Personal Calendar, Clockwise will automatically create a calendar event that corresponds to your lunch preferences. These dynamic calendar events are updated in real-time as your calendar changes, so you can always have an up-to-date view of the time you have available for lunch.

Sync your personal calendar
As work increasingly happens outside the 9-5 workday with hybrid work and more flexible schedules, it’s more important than ever to stay organized by keeping your various calendars in sync. Clockwise will sync events from your personal calendar and present them in your calendar as private “Busy” blocks to preserve your privacy.
From Settings go to Smart Holds: Focus Time, Lunch, Travel Time, and Personal Calendar. Scroll down to personal calendar sync and click on "Connect New Calendar" to add your personal calendar. You can add multiple calendars if needed.

Slack sync
As remote and hybrid work becomes more of the norm, it’s hard to understand when your teammates are available and how to respect their boundaries. Using the Slack sync, you’re able to effortlessly set expectations about your availability with automatic status syncing. This will tell your team when you’re outside of your working hours, in a meeting, or in Focus Time.
Sync to Slack from your Settings>Integrations. Click "Add to Slack" and choose which features of the Slack integration you’d like to use.
